SAU offers More Life Scholarships<br />

GAYLORO — Spring Artxx University<br />

continues its commitment<br />

to help soften the impact of today's<br />

economic hardships by offering the<br />

More Life Scholarship. The university<br />

will award six More Ufe Scholarships<br />

in Febiuary, which vinll fulfill the university's<br />

pledge to grant 12 scholarships<br />

during the 2008-09 academic<br />

year. Six scholarships were awarded<br />

in September.<br />

\^lued at up to $20,000, the More<br />

Life Scholaiship provides compensation<br />

<strong>for</strong> the cost of tuition and books<br />

<strong>for</strong> qualified undergraduate and<br />

graduate programs offered at one of<br />

12 Spring Artxx University locations<br />

throughout Michigan. TTie deadline<br />

<strong>for</strong> applying <strong>for</strong> the scholarship is<br />

Ttiureday.Feb. 12.<br />
